Output 31e0efb2cee88b2a2465181725cefa00a503c352dd1d9ceacaef933c7aafb04d:1

value
3043723
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ce38445271171c5adc77cb25a22802147c8bdec OP_EQUALVERIFY OP_CHECKSIG
address
156MHaSj7KS6rJoau3F5LQs6qaFvcUMwFB
transaction
31e0efb2cee88b2a2465181725cefa00a503c352dd1d9ceacaef933c7aafb04d
confirmations
549850
spent
true